Artist Bio:
Soluna is a pop band formed in 1999, consisting of four members: Aurora Rodriguez, America Olivo, Jessica Castellanos, and T Lopez. The group's music is a blend of pop, R&B, and Latin influences, creating a unique sound that appeals to a diverse audience. Soluna released their self-titled debut album in 2002, which included the hit single "For All Time." The band gained popularity for their energetic performances and harmonious vocals, as well as their multicultural background, with members hailing from Mexico, Cuba, and the United States.


Soluna's music has been featured in various films and TV shows, such as "Legally Blonde" and "The Brothers Garcia." The band toured internationally and performed at prominent venues, showcasing their talents and captivating audiences with their dynamic stage presence. Despite disbanding in 2004, Soluna left a lasting impact on the music industry with their infectious melodies and vibrant personalities.
